A Walk in Elgar Country, The FirsWalking route3.2 km▾
Explore the village of Lower Broadheath, Elgar's birthplace, where the composer loved to roam, on an easy circular walk. The route follows bridleways and footpaths across fields, with one stile, gentle slopes and some road walking.

Starting at Worcester University and heading out to Broardheath and Hallow. A 14 mile circular route with alternatives to shorten it to 7.5 miles. The route covers a mixture of quiet lanes and bridleways.
